St Rt 78 - 82 acres
Description
Built in 2014, this well-kept two-story home on 82.8 acres in Monroe Co. offers the kind of setting that's hard to find - comfortable living, functional improvements, and a property designed to enjoy the outdoors. Tucked nearly 2,000 feet off the main road at the end of a long shared gravel driveway, the home sits hidden among the trees, offering a peaceful setting with exceptional privacy.
The home features approximately 2,000 square feet of finished living space with 4 bedrooms and 3 bathrooms, along with additional unfinished space ready to be customized to fit your needs. A dedicated bar and entertainment area, along with a second kitchen in the lower level, creates an ideal setup for hosting family and friends, entertaining guests, or accommodating extended stays. Geothermal heating and central cooling provide efficient year-round comfort, while county water, buried electric, and all-electric utilities make for easy maintenance.
Outside is where this property really stands out. Featuring nearly 79 acres of mature woods, a large stocked pond, creek access along Barber Ridge Rd., established garden and orchard areas, a mix of open ground and mature timber, alfalfa food plots, tree stands, and a proven hunting track record. The mature timber is projected to be ready for a select cut in the next 3-5 years, adding future value and opportunity. Incredible whitetail and turkey hunting, and great fishing make this property equally suited for recreation or full-time country living.
The 32x52 outbuilding adds even more versatility with plenty of additional storage or workspace, including a storage loft, woodworking shop, and separate craft room, both with mini-split heat & A/C. The property also includes 8 apple trees, 2 cherry trees, 6 paw paw trees, blueberries, blackberries, grapes, an attached garage space, and the ability to split the acreage in the future if desired.
Whether you're looking for a full-time residence, hunting property, hobby farm, or simply a quiet place to escape and enjoy the outdoors, this property offers a rare combination of privacy, comfort, and recreational appeal.
Mineral rights were previously reserved in 2007. Annual property taxes are $5,173.52. The shared driveway is a recorded easement.
